Created attachment 206040 [details]
Switch to maven as well
Created attachment 206055 [details]
Now colorized and should fetch deps
It fails to build in Poudriere. See https://reviews.freebsd.org/P305.
Created attachment 207183 [details]
(In reply to Tobias Kortkamp from comment #2)
Thanks for the log :)
I've updated the patch to make it work without fetching the deps when building (something very wrong), but I've encountered several issues:
- I can't host a tar.gz with the deps elsewhere to keep the port clean
- A very dirty hack like placing the deps in FILESDIR doesn't work nevertheless
- Fetching the dependencies with maven separately seems to cause issues with a plugin
So I decided to fork the repo on my gitlab with the dependencies already bundled, could you try this new patch out?
It seems to work with poudriere on 11.2-RELEASE/amd64
Created attachment 207634 [details]
Switch to fork with dependencies already fetched to avoid poudriere failure
Fixed in ports r515922 by lwhsu@.